Best Spots to Catch the Thunder's Playoff Action in Oklahoma City
2025-04-24

Oklahoma City transforms into a vibrant hub of excitement as basketball enthusiasts gather to support their beloved team. As the NBA playoffs progress, fans have numerous options to enjoy both home and away games with unique experiences. Whether you're looking for lively atmospheres or cozy settings, the city offers something for everyone.

One standout venue is Fassler Hall, which rebrands itself as "Thunder Hall" during these events. Known for its immersive environment, it broadcasts games alongside special appearances by surprise guests. Meanwhile, OKC Tap House provides an ideal spot right across from Paycom Center, offering multiple screens and complimentary snacks for those dressed in team colors. Social Capital adds another dimension with its rooftop patio views overlooking Scissortail Park, while also hosting pre-game shows live before each match.

For those seeking outdoor vibes, Truck Yard stands out as one of Bricktown’s newest additions, featuring food trucks and fire pits that create a backyard feel perfect for cheering on the Thunder. Additionally, Toby Keith’s I Love This Bar & Grill serves affordable drinks alongside hearty meals in a rowdy setting. Fans can also head over to The Jones Assembly where they'll find live music performances along with themed activities set against a massive video wall displaying all the action.
